Why Clean Ducts Matter More Than You Think
Behind walls and above ceilings, air ducts operate day and night. Over time they accumulate dust, pollen, dander, construction debris, and microbial growth. When left unchecked, those contaminants redistribute into occupied spaces, undermining indoor air quality and forcing the HVAC system to work harder than necessary.
- Contaminant buildup strains blowers and coils
- Circulating allergens intensify respiratory issues
- Excessive dust shortens HVAC component life
- Decreased airflow raises energy consumption

Understanding the HEP Duct Cleaning Approach
Preliminary Inspection
Every project begins with a meticulous walkthrough. HEP technicians:
- Examine supply and return vents
- Inspect plenum connections
- Identify signs of microbial growth or moisture issues
- Determine accessibility of duct branches
This assessment shapes a tailored cleaning plan that targets each property’s unique ductwork configuration.
Source Removal Methods
HEP follows the National Air Duct Cleaners Association (NADCA) source removal principles, relying on high-powered equipment to extract debris instead of merely displacing it.
- Negative-pressure vacuum units create a controlled airflow that draws contaminants out of the system.
- Rotary brushes and compressed-air whips agitate caked layers from interior duct walls.
- HEPA filtration on extraction equipment captures even sub-micron particles before exhausting air back into the environment.
Sanitizing and Deodorizing Treatments
After mechanical cleaning, optional treatments can be applied:
- Antimicrobial fogs that neutralize lingering mold spores
- Deodorizing agents derived from botanical oils that leave a fresh, neutral scent
- Protective sealants that inhibit future dust adhesion on metal surfaces
These treatments are chosen based on occupant sensitivities and the nature of any detected growth.
Final System Verification
Post-cleaning, technicians photograph the duct interior to verify cleanliness. They also:
- Measure airflow at key registers
- Monitor static pressure in the duct system
- Ensure that all access panels are re-secured and insultation is intact
Customers receive a written report detailing the before-and-after condition of their ductwork.
Key Signs Your Mulberry Property Needs Duct Cleaning
Unexplained Dust and Debris
If freshly cleaned surfaces collect a fine grey layer within days, ducts are likely dispersing settled particles each time the HVAC fan operates.
Persistent Musty or Stale Odors
Airflow passing over damp or moldy material inside ducts produces an unmistakable odor. Removing the source is essential before deodorizers can be effective.
Airflow Imbalances
Rooms that remain warm in summer or cold in winter despite thermostat adjustments may be starved of proper airflow by blockages deeper in the system.
Recent Renovations
Construction and remodeling projects generate fine sawdust, drywall particles, and insulation fibers that invariably find their way into open registers.
Visible Mold in Vents
Dark specks or discoloration around vent covers indicate microbial colonization that can spread quickly if ignored.
The Science Behind Airborne Contaminant Accumulation
Particle Generation Inside Buildings
Normal daily activities—cooking, cleaning, and even walking on carpets—liberate microscopic particles. HVAC systems pull these particles into return ducts where many adhere to surfaces.
Moisture and Biofilm Formation
Mulberry’s humid climate can introduce moisture through condensation inside ducts, providing a breeding ground for bacteria and mold. Once a biofilm forms, it traps additional dust, accelerating buildup.
Recirculation Effect
Without cleaning, contaminants recirculate indefinitely. With every heating or cooling cycle, some particles detach from duct walls and return to living or working spaces, creating a feedback loop that gradually worsens indoor air quality.

Typical Timeline for a Mulberry Residential Duct Cleaning
Day of Service Breakdown
- Arrival and setup of negative-air machines
- Isolation of each duct zone using inflatable duct plugs
- Surface agitator pass through main trunk lines
- Branch line scrubbing
- Vent cover cleaning and filter replacement
- Optional sanitizing fog application
- Final inspections, system testing, and cleanup
A standard single-family home can be completed within four to six hours, depending on square footage and duct complexity.
Post-Cleaning Best Practices for Homeowners
Keeping ducts clean starts with daily habits that limit new contamination. Consider adopting these measures:
- Replace HVAC filters at manufacturer-recommended intervals
- Schedule seasonal maintenance for furnaces and air conditioners
- Run kitchen and bathroom exhaust fans to reduce moisture levels
- Vacuum carpets with HEPA-filtered equipment
- Minimize clutter near supply and return vents to maintain proper airflow

Addressing Common Misconceptions About Duct Cleaning
“New Construction Doesn’t Need Cleaning”
Construction dust settles inside ducts before HVAC systems are activated. Even brand-new buildings benefit from an initial cleaning to remove sawdust, drywall particles, and stray fasteners.
“If I Change Filters, the Ducts Stay Clean”
Filters trap a percentage of airborne particles, but not all. Fine debris slips through and gradually coats duct surfaces. Filter maintenance is essential yet insufficient on its own.
“Duct Cleaning Uses Harsh Chemicals”
HEP deploys mechanical cleaning as the primary method. Sanitizers are selected for low toxicity, and their use is optional based on inspection findings and occupant preferences.

Seasonal Timing Considerations in Mulberry
Spring
Pollen counts surge as plants bloom. Cleaning ducts after peak pollen season prevents yellow dust from circulating for months.
Summer
Air conditioners in continuous use amass moisture inside ducts. Mid-summer cleaning helps control mold growth exacerbated by humidity.
Autumn
Furnace tune-ups often coincide with duct cleaning, removing summer dust and ensuring efficient heating performance.
Winter
Cold weather keeps homes sealed tight, trapping indoor pollutants. Cleaning ducts prior to winter reduces contaminant load during periods of limited ventilation.

How Often Should Mulberry Ducts Be Cleaned?
Frequency depends on several variables:
- Occupant density and lifestyle
- Presence of pets
- Smoking inside the building
- Operating hours for commercial spaces
- Air filtration grade
As a general guideline, HEP advises inspection every two to three years, with cleaning scheduled as indicated by findings. Certain high-demand environments may benefit from annual service.
